Born on April 2, 1972, into the esteemed family of Mr. and Mrs. Andrew Nwokedi of Umuomukwe Amakwa Ozubulu in Ekwusigo Local Government Area, she was destined for greatness. Her birth was met with excitement and deep expectations, leading to her parents naming her Chika, meaning “God is supreme,” and Grace, symbolizing divine favor that speaks on her behalf. These names became prophetic, guiding her through life’s journey with resilience and an unyielding faith. Even in the face of early adversity—losing her beloved mother at a tender age—she remained steadfast, nurtured under the tutelage of her father and stepmother, growing into the exceptional woman she is today.
From childhood, she displayed brilliance and an insatiable thirst for knowledge. She began her primary education at Alasi Primary School, Agbor, where she distinguished herself academically. This burning desire for excellence propelled her to Mary Mount College, Agbor, Delta State, where she emerged as one of the best students in her Senior School Certificate Examination. Her passion for learning saw her push further, securing a place at Alvan Ikoku College of Education, Owerri, where she defied stereotypes by excelling in Mathematics—an area often dominated by men. Her academic journey continued at the University of Nigeria, Nsukka, where she earned her first degree in Mathematics Education. Unrelenting in her pursuit of academic excellence, she obtained a Master’s degree in Science Education (Mathematics) from Madonna University, Okija.

Comrade Chukwudozie’s professional journey has been marked by excellence and transformative leadership. Her teaching career began in private and mission schools before her official employment in the Anambra State Government Secondary School System in 2011. Throughout her career, she has served in various institutions, earning a reputation as a master in demystifying Mathematics for her students. Her professional experience spans notable institutions, including Seat of Wisdom Secondary School, St. Michael’s Secondary School, Grundtvig International Secondary School, and Catholic Girls’ Secondary School, Ozubulu, where she has played critical roles as a Mathematics Teacher, Vice Principal, Principal, Head of Department, PTA Secretary, and Staff Welfare Chairman.
Her leadership prowess is not confined to the classroom. She has held numerous influential positions across various organizations, proving her mettle as an astute administrator. From serving as Secretary, Treasurer, and Chairman of Umuenube Women (Home & Abroad) to leading the Umunkwejir Progressive Union (Women’s Wing) and the Catholic Women Organization (CWO), her impact is deeply felt across communities. Her selfless service also extends to the Ozubulu Development Union (ODU), where she plays a crucial role in women’s affairs and financial management.
A fearless advocate for workers’ rights, Comrade Chukwudozie is a leading voice in trade unionism. Her desire to speak up for others propelled her to serve as the Chairman of the Ekwusigo Branch of the Nigeria Union of Teachers (NUT) from 2018 to 2023. In a keenly contested election on August 29, 2023, she emerged as the State Chairman of the NUT, Anambra State, in a landslide victory, solidifying her reputation as a bold, intelligent, and results-driven leader. Under her tenure, the union has witnessed remarkable transformation, with policies that prioritize teachers’ welfare and ensure fairness in service. Her remarkable contributions earned her a place in the National Executive Council of the Union and the Nigeria Labour Congress (NLC) leadership, where she serves as a Vice Chairperson. Within a short period, she has redefined leadership in the union, standing firm against injustice and tirelessly advocating for the rights of her members.
Her exceptional leadership has earned her numerous accolades, including: Best Teacher Award (Catholic Girls Secondary School, Ozubulu, 2022); Award of Recognition for Promoting Education in Ekwusigo LGA (by HRH Igwe Nnamdi Fidelis Oruche, Obi of Ozubulu); Honorary Award from the Ozubulu Development Union; Recognition by St. Michael’s Boys Secondary School Ozubulu as the fourth and only female principal for her outstanding contributions; Most Punctual Teacher Award (Catholic Girls Secondary School, Ozubulu).
Her dedication to trade unionism and educational development has taken her to several countries, including South Africa, Zambia, Turkey, Angola, and Zimbabwe, where she has actively participated in high-level conferences and international engagements.
